Output a66eb6c8b59ac3feb6071a6f8ffdffff26748c30dbde227c45b92573815165fe:0

value
1935062503
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b376ff7a10e570f07a8fd26167e21e0c345ddedf OP_EQUAL
address
3J3wS1CuJ8zaqxpx6MRRbAHirqSHP7tEq8
transaction
a66eb6c8b59ac3feb6071a6f8ffdffff26748c30dbde227c45b92573815165fe
confirmations
252599
spent
true